Airgas competitors & alternatives

Airgas Inc. is a leading supplier of industrial, medical, and specialty gases, as well as hardgoods and related products in North America. As a critical partner for manufacturing, construction, and healthcare industries, Airgas is frequently evaluated against other major industrial gas providers. Businesses compare Airgas to these competitors to assess supply chain reliability, regional distribution density, and the breadth of their product catalog. Top Airgas competitors

Airgas competitors include Air Liquide, Linde, Matheson Tri-Gas and Messer Group.

Air Liquide

Industrial Gas and HealthcareEnterprise

Air Liquide competes with Airgas in the distribution of industrial gases and welding supplies. Unlike Airgas, which maintains a massive retail network for local businesses, Air Liquide emphasizes deep integration into high-tech manufacturing and healthcare sectors. Customers switch to Air Liquide for their specialized expertise in hydrogen energy and medical gas.

Linde

Industrial Gas ProviderEnterprise

Linde competes with Airgas in the global supply of atmospheric and process gases. While Airgas focuses heavily on the North American retail and cylinder market, Linde offers a broader international footprint and advanced engineering solutions. Buyers often choose Linde for large-scale, complex industrial infrastructure projects requiring global supply chain consistency.

Matheson Tri-Gas

Specialty Gas SupplierEnterprise

Matheson competes with Airgas in the specialty and electronic gas market. While Airgas provides a comprehensive catalog of industrial supplies, Matheson differentiates itself through high-purity gas production and specialized equipment for semiconductor manufacturing. Buyers choose Matheson when their technical requirements demand ultra-high purity levels that exceed standard industrial gas offerings.

Messer Group

Industrial Gas SpecialistEnterprise

Messer competes with Airgas in the regional supply of industrial and medical gases. Unlike the massive retail-focused model of Airgas, Messer offers a more agile, customer-centric approach for mid-market industrial clients. Buyers often prefer Messer for their personalized service and flexibility in contract terms compared to larger, more rigid suppliers.

Market overview

The industrial gas market is dominated by a few global players that compete on distribution density, supply chain reliability, and technical expertise. Decision factors for buyers include regional availability, contract flexibility, and the ability to provide specialized high-purity gases for advanced manufacturing.
